Can't get the remote to work after reset on my Roku Ultra LT

I did a factory reset on my Roku Ultra LT.  When the screen came up for language selection I chose English but then it sent me to a screen showing the battery compartment of a remote. I replaced the batteries but no response. I went and bought two sets of new batteries still no response. I cannot get the player to reset. I appreciate any suggestions.

    A factory reset on a Roku device returns it to its original state by erasing most of its data and settings. This process unlinks the device from your Roku account, removes all channels, and resets all settings, including the connection on your Roku remote.

    You mentioned that a screen showed the battery compartment of your Roku remote. This is the part where the Roku remote must be paired to your Roku device.

    To pair your Roku remote to your Roku Ultra LT, follow the steps below:

    How to set up a voice remote with a pairing button

    If your voice remote has a pairing button, it will be located either on the back of the remote or under the battery cover.

    Press and hold the pairing button for 5 seconds, or until you see the status light begin to flash, to put your voice remote into pairing mode.

    Note: The Roku device should also be in pairing mode. To ensure this, unplug and replug your Roku device before pairing your Roku remote.
